Taxonomic Classification

Rank bighorn sheep Herb Field Mouse
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um same Chordata (Chordates) Chordata (Chordates)
Class same Mammalia (Mammals) Mammalia (Mammals)
Order Artiodactyla (Even-toed Ungulates) Rodentia (Rodents)
Family Bovidae (Bovids) Muridae (Mice & Rats)
Genus Ovis Apodemus
Species Ovis canadensis Apodemus uralensis

Evolutionary Relationship

bighorn sheep and Herb Field Mouse share a common ancestor at the Class level: Mammalia. (Mammals)
